Gupshup in talks to get its UPI app on feature phones

Key Points

Gupshup is in talks with several handset makers to preload its UPI payments app, GSPay, on their feature phones, having launched the app with Nokia-branded phone maker HMD last week...

The company is the first to develop a native payments app for feature phones, which uses SMS messaging to execute UPI payments without needing a data plan or internet connectivity..

It also allows a feature phone with a camera capability to scan QR codes to make payments...

According to the company, 51.3% of Indians do not have access to the internet, and GSPay will help them make utility and 'procure to pay' payments without any data connection...

Gupshup focuses on the roll-out of the service by handset makers in the first phase but will work on monetising the app by adding gaming, ecommerce and entertainment services..
